Please select the word from the list that best fits the definition Aterriza.
MAVERICK [17]

Answer: lands (it / he / she lands)


Explanation:


Atteriza is a Spanish word.


<em>Aterriza </em>is the third person of the singular of the present tense of the verb aterrizar (to land)


Aterrizar means landing.  For instance, the plane lands smoothly, is <em>"el avíon </em><em>aterriza </em><em>suavemente".</em>


<em>Aterrizar</em> is a r<em>egular verb</em>.This is the present tense conjugation of the verbe atteriza:


Yo <em>aterrizo</em> ( I land)

Tú <em>aterrizas</em> (you land)

Él o ella <em>aterriza</em> (he, she or it lands)

Nosotros <em>aterrizamos</em> (we land)

Vosotros <em>aterrizáis</em> or ustedes <em>aterrizan</em> (you land)

Ellos o ellas <em>aterrizan</em> (they land)

Compare the French and Indian War with the Stamp Act. What did these events have in common?
lapo4ka [179]

Answer:

(a) They were both causes of the American Revolution.

Explanation:

The French and Indian War began in 1754 and ended with the Treaty of Paris in 1763. The war provided Great Britain enormous territorial gains in North America, but disputes over subsequent frontier policy and paying the war's expenses led to colonial discontent, and ultimately to the American Revolution.
